Output ec7ffbe3f5cc6fc4e195c0eedee0d48990d3a290a331403976128412e0dd7ea9:0

value
66866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21fc14f46e4bbfdfb61cbc189d06d46f4fa50ba OP_EQUAL
address
3KPT49FGh869D6iBuCkaLU9NduNQumjxa7
transaction
ec7ffbe3f5cc6fc4e195c0eedee0d48990d3a290a331403976128412e0dd7ea9
spent
true